It’s Official…Sketchers Shape-Ups Don’t Work

Sketchers Shape-Ups won’t get you in shape after all. Surprising? NO! Especially because they were endorsed by Kim Kardashian.

According to TMZ, the Federal Trade Commission(FTC) has determined Skechers made unfounded claims about its sneakers, ruling that the company’s “clinical studies” that proved their sneakers helped people lose weight and tone their butt, leg, and abs were lies, and now Sketchers has to pay up!

In fact, if you were fooled into buying a pair of Shape-Ups, you may be able to get your money back. Skechers has agreed to pay $40 million in settlement costs, but is set on disputing the FTC’s decision. They plan on conducting more “studies” to prove their sneakers do, in fact, work.
